What’s the plot of Loki Episode 5?

Good question! We can’t say for sure, but there are a few obvious cliffhangers that need to be resolved. Loki is now stuck in what appears to be some sort of garbage dimension where the Time Variance Authority dumps all the variants it can’t use. After introducing himself to these new Lokis, he’ll have to figure out a way to get home.

Meanwhile, Sylvie is about to finally get some answers from Ravonna Renslayer after discovering in Episode 4 that the Time Keepers were actually mindless robots. Is Ravonna pulling the strings, or is someone else secretly in charge?

And, of course, there’s the question of Mobius. After getting pruned in Episode 4, we assume he’s in the same place Loki wound up, but we don’t know for sure. Mobius has also yet to learn about his pre-TVA life, so it will be interesting to find out the origins of his jetski obsession once and for all.
